Transaction 6b590999894dcb9c37db8937413abb1df490973837d55880595f140761836dc9
1 Input
1 Output
-
6b590999894dcb9c37db8937413abb1df490973837d55880595f140761836dc9:0
- value
- 808427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d90088aacd636ed8b56d15177f293f5144102592 OP_EQUAL
- address
- 3MURCGG8prWGe1Lscpy59t6iNCkGUu4Q7Q